Afonso VI (Portuguese pronunciation: [ɐˈfõsu]; English: Alphonzo or Alphonse, Old Portuguese: Affonso; 21 August 1643 – 12 September 1683) was King of Portugal and the Algarves, the second of the House of Braganza, known as "the Victorious" (o Vitorioso).
